工程数据库是由什么组成的

worktile 其他 2

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    工程数据库是由以下几个主要组成部分构成的:

    1. 数据库管理系统(DBMS):数据库管理系统是工程数据库的核心组成部分。它负责数据的存储、管理、查询和维护。常见的DBMS包括Oracle、MySQL、Microsoft SQL Server等。DBMS提供了一系列的功能和接口,使得用户可以方便地对数据库进行操作。

    2. 数据库:数据库是指存储结构化数据的集合。它是按照一定的规则和格式组织和存储数据的地方。数据库中的数据可以被多个用户同时访问和使用。数据库通常由一系列的数据表组成,每个表都包含了一组具有相同结构的数据记录。

    3. 数据表:数据表是数据库的基本组成单元。每个数据表由一系列的列(字段)和行(记录)组成。列定义了数据的类型和属性,行则代表了一条具体的数据记录。数据表的设计和结构对于数据库的性能和使用效果具有重要影响。

    4. 数据库模式:数据库模式是数据库结构的逻辑表示。它定义了数据表、列、关系和约束等元数据的组织方式和关系。数据库模式的设计决定了数据的组织结构和访问方式,对于数据库的性能和可用性起着重要的作用。

    5. 数据库管理员(DBA):数据库管理员是负责维护和管理数据库的专业人员。他们负责数据库的安装、配置、备份和恢复,以及性能优化和安全管理等工作。数据库管理员还负责监控数据库的运行状态,及时处理和解决数据库的故障和问题。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    工程数据库是由多个组成部分构成的。下面将介绍常见的几个组成部分:

    1. 数据库管理系统(Database Management System,简称DBMS):数据库管理系统是工程数据库的核心组件,负责管理和操作数据库中的数据。它提供了一系列的功能和接口,使用户能够方便地进行数据的增删改查操作。常见的工程数据库管理系统有MySQL、Oracle、SQL Server等。

    2. 数据库引擎(Database Engine):数据库引擎是DBMS的核心模块,负责处理数据库的底层操作,如数据的存储、索引、事务管理、权限控制等。不同的数据库引擎具有不同的特点和性能表现,可以根据具体的需求选择合适的引擎。

    3. 数据库模型(Database Model):数据库模型是工程数据库的逻辑结构,定义了数据的组织方式和关系。常见的数据库模型有层次模型、网状模型、关系模型和面向对象模型等。其中,关系模型是应用最广泛的数据库模型,它使用表格(关系)来组织数据,具有灵活性和易于理解的特点。

    4. 数据库表(Database Table):数据库表是数据库中的基本单元,用于存储特定类型的数据。每个表由一系列的列和行组成,列定义了表中的字段,行表示表中的记录。表可以通过主键和外键等关系进行连接,形成复杂的数据结构。

    5. 数据库查询语言(Database Query Language):数据库查询语言是用户与数据库进行交互的一种方式,用于实现数据的查询、插入、更新和删除等操作。常见的数据库查询语言有结构化查询语言(SQL),通过SQL语句可以对数据库中的数据进行灵活的操作。

    6. 数据库应用程序(Database Application):数据库应用程序是基于工程数据库的软件系统,用于实现特定的业务功能。通过数据库应用程序,用户可以方便地访问和管理数据库中的数据,进行数据分析和决策等工作。

    综上所述,工程数据库主要由数据库管理系统、数据库引擎、数据库模型、数据库表、数据库查询语言和数据库应用程序等组成。这些组成部分相互配合,共同构建了一个高效、可靠的工程数据库系统。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    工程数据库是由多个组成部分构成的。以下是常见的组成部分:

    1. 数据库管理系统(DBMS):数据库管理系统是指能够管理和操作数据库的软件系统。它负责数据库的创建、维护、备份和恢复等任务。常见的工程数据库管理系统包括MySQL、Oracle、SQL Server等。

    2. 数据库模型:数据库模型是数据库的逻辑结构和组织方式的描述。常见的数据库模型有层次模型、网状模型和关系模型等。在工程数据库中,常用的数据库模型是关系模型,它使用表格(表)来组织和存储数据。

    3. 数据表:数据表是数据库中的基本存储单位,用于存储具有相同数据结构的数据。在工程数据库中,每个数据表代表一个实体(如项目、工程师、材料等),每个表包含多个字段(列)和多条记录(行)。

    4. 数据字段:数据字段是数据表中的列,用于存储某种类型的数据。每个字段都有一个名称和数据类型,并且可以定义其他属性,如唯一性、主键、外键等。

    5. 数据记录:数据记录是数据表中的行,表示一个具体的数据实例。每条记录的数据值分别对应于相应字段的数据类型。

    6. 数据查询语言(SQL):SQL是一种用于管理和操作数据库的标准化查询语言。通过SQL语句,用户可以对数据库进行查询、插入、更新和删除等操作。常见的SQL语句包括SELECT、INSERT、UPDATE和DELETE等。

    7. 数据库索引:数据库索引是一种数据结构,用于提高数据的检索速度。通过在表中的某个列上创建索引,可以加快查询操作的执行速度。

    8. 数据库连接:数据库连接是指应用程序与数据库之间建立的通信通道。通过数据库连接,应用程序可以与数据库进行交互,执行各种数据库操作。

    9. 数据库备份和恢复:数据库备份是指将数据库的副本保存在其他存储介质上,以防止数据丢失或损坏。数据库恢复是指在数据库发生故障或数据丢失时,通过备份文件将数据库恢复到正常状态。

    以上是工程数据库的基本组成部分,不同的工程数据库系统可能还包含其他特定的组件和功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部